Output 86f04412c5b71b33c83184c924e4f06cbac95e0f52ac974b49e7a96fe050d21b:0

value
578257
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6cb55f3298cd1c61406c629495a1c569d27ba04 OP_EQUAL
address
3JMYVUKiebXafdSgsGVJ9jB5YhiSV2eMqr
transaction
86f04412c5b71b33c83184c924e4f06cbac95e0f52ac974b49e7a96fe050d21b
spent
true